New Issuance

On June 15, 2020, Level 3 Financing, Inc. issued $1.2 billion aggregate principal amount of its 4.250% Senior Notes due 2028 (the "2028 Notes"). The net proceeds from the offering were used, together with cash on hand, to redeem all $840 million aggregate principal amount of Level 3 Financing, Inc.’s outstanding 5.375% Senior Notes due 2022 and $360 million aggregate principal amount of Level 3 Financing’s outstanding 5.625% Senior Notes due 2023. The 2028 Notes are (i) unconditionally guaranteed by Level 3 Parent, LLC and (ii) expected to be unconditionally guaranteed by Level 3 Communications, LLC upon receipt of all requisite material governmental authorizations. See "Subsequent Event" for more detail.

Covenants

The term loan, senior secured notes, and senior notes of Level 3 Financing, Inc. contain extensive affirmative and negative covenants. Such covenants include, among other things and subject to certain significant exceptions, restrictions on its ability to declare or pay dividends, repay certain other indebtedness, create liens, incur additional indebtedness, make investments, engage in transactions with its affiliates including CenturyLink and its other subsidiaries, dispose of assets and merge or consolidate with any other person. Also, in connection with a "change of control" of Level 3 Parent, LLC, or Level 3 Financing, Inc., Level 3 Financing, Inc. will be required to offer to repurchase or repay certain of its long-term debt at a price of 101% of the principal amount of debt repurchased or repaid, plus accrued and unpaid interest.

Certain of CenturyLink's and our debt instruments contain cross acceleration provisions.

Compliance

As of June 30, 2020, we believe we were in compliance with the financial covenants contained in our debt agreements in all material respects.

Subsequent Event

On July 15, 2020, Level 3 Financing, Inc. used the proceeds from the issuance of the 2028 Notes to fully redeem all $840 million aggregate principal amount of its outstanding 5.375% Senior Notes due 2022 and $360 million aggregate principal amount of its outstanding 5.625% Senior Notes due 2023.
